Program Description

The Pre-Pharmacy Program at the University of Sierra Leone is a preparatory program designed to equip students with foundational knowledge in the sciences and health-related disciplines. The program provides the academic and laboratory background necessary for admission into the Bachelor of Pharmacy (BPharm) program and related pharmaceutical studies.
